I have stayed at the Sacher off and on for ten years . I have never been disappointed.
It is quite simply my favourite hotel in the world. Each beautifully decorated room or suite is different ( though I have never stayed on the new top floors). Comfort, warmth and exquisite taste, along with dark reds and greens and lovely antiques spell romance and a sense of inner well being.
The staff are well trained welcoming and always thoughtful and helpful ( slightly less points for the sometimes grumpy concierge) I love hotels where they show you up to your room.
x and her daughter seem to be ever present in the attention to detail.
An evening at the opera, just a few yards away, is best rounded off with a pair of Sacher Wuerstel ( Wieners) horseradish a fresh roll, a crisp green salad and cold beer at the Sacher Cafe. Oh and of course a slice of the eponymous Torte if you must..................

This hotel is synonymous with Vienna. Named after the world famous cake "Sachertorte" and located right behind the state opera this hotel is truly one of Vienna's luxury hotels (next to Hotel Bristol and Hotel Imperial). Try the famous cake at the first floor coffeehouse of the hotel.
